MHRA drafts advice for users of in vitro test devices

Advice for users of in vitro testing equipment and devices has been drafted by the Medicines and Healthcare products Regulatory Agency for approval.

Aimed at all users, including those doing point-of-care testing, the guidance is intended to avoid problems caused by different pieces of equipment or supplies, such as blood glucose test meters, test strips and lancets, being used in combination.

The draft is open for comment until 30 June.
